**Action is always local; evaluation and preparation may be local or contextual.** This is the
axis beneath the previous point. A phase is *local* when the acting component supplies it itself,
*contextual* when a surrounding or higher component supplies it. Evaluation and preparation come in
both forms: the presynapse evaluates its own release and prepares its own next release (local),
while the calcium channel's influx is evaluated by the presynapse and prepared by neuronal
provisioning (contextual). Action admits no such split — it is always local, and necessarily so.
A component can hold an aggregate and evaluate a neighbor's trace on its behalf, or provision a
neighbor's readiness; but it cannot *act on a neighbor's behalf*, because the action simply is the
local event occurring in that component. To perform another's action would mean it was never that
component's action to begin with. Acting-for-another is not action but signalling. So the one phase
that can never be contextual is action, and this falls directly out of what action is — which is
why every component necessarily has its own action, while its evaluation and preparation may be
scattered into its context.
